The Indian market has seen a surge in the number of electric vehicles available, ranging from two-wheelers to four-wheelers. Gayatri Electric Vehicle Private Limited (Gev) has introduced the Dabang Maxx E-Auto, the first 7+1 passenger three-wheeler in India. The company has also launched a high-speed e-loader series called Entrega with maximum payload capacity.
Specifications of Dabang Maxx E-Auto
The Dabang Maxx E-Auto boasts a top speed of 50kmph and a range of 150+km on a single charge. It features a 7800W motor and a 60V \ 12.6 kw lithium iron phosphate (LFP) battery, providing high battery performance for long trips with a gradability of 22%. The Entrega series also offers a range of 140+ km on a charge with a payload capacity of 700kg.
